The Importance of Recovery in Bodybuilding

Bodybuilding is not just about pushing your body to its limits in the gym; it also involves giving your body the time it needs to rest and recover. Many bodybuilders focus on their workout routines and nutrition but often neglect the crucial aspect of recovery.

Understanding Recovery Time

Recovery time is the period between intense workout sessions when your muscles have the opportunity to repair and grow. It is during this recovery phase that your muscles adapt to the stress of exercise and become stronger.

Optimal Recovery Time Protocols

While there is no one-size-fits-all approach to recovery in bodybuilding, there are some general guidelines to keep in mind:

  1. Listen to Your Body: Pay attention to how your body feels after each workout. If you are still feeling fatigued or sore, you may need more time to recover.
  2. Include Rest Days: Incorporate rest days into your workout routine to allow your muscles to recover fully.
  3. Proper Nutrition: Consume enough protein and carbohydrates to support muscle recovery and growth.
  4. Hydration: Stay hydrated to help with muscle recovery.
  5. Quality Sleep: Aim for 7-9 hours of quality sleep each night to optimize recovery.

By following optimal recovery time protocols and giving your body the rest it needs, you can improve your performance in the gym, prevent injuries, and achieve better results in your bodybuilding journey.
